HF 3053 Minnesota House · 2025-2026 Regular Session

Health maintenance organization regulations updated.

HF 3053 updates Minnesota's regulatory framework for health maintenance organizations (HMOs) by clarifying which state agency oversees them. The bill amends specific statutes to specify that the commissioner of health - not the commissioner of commerce - has primary authority for HMO regulation, including examinations, rule-making, and compliance with insurance rules. This change ensures HMOs follow Health Department procedures rather than Commerce Department rules for matters like financial reviews and reporting. The bill also adjusts related provisions to align with this updated division of responsibility between state agencies.
